Linux 和 Windows在 Web 托管環境中各自帶來了其桌面同類產品的許多固有特征。但是,Linux 操作系統(OS)具有明顯的優勢,通常會使其更具吸引力。當涉及到虛擬專用服務器 (VPS) 時尤其如此。長期以來,Linux 一直被視為基于服務器的操作的最佳選擇。自1990 年代初作為免費軟件推出以來,它已經出現了各種風格。總體結果是一個具有成本效益、靈活和高效的操作系統。
什么是 Linux 主機?
Linux 托管是使用 Linux 操作系統作為 Web 托管服務器的基礎。操作系統是在包括服務器在內的任何設備上運行的最重要的應用程序。它是允許服務器上的所有硬件與應用程序請求進行通信和響應的鏈接。
即使對于非常基本的單用戶設備,操作系統也是不可或缺的。對于 Web 服務器,角色更為重要,因為它需要為多個用戶管理所有硬件。為了更好地了解操作系統的功能,它的一些角色包括(但不限于);
- 運行應用程序
- 管理輸入/輸出操作
- 檢測和處理錯誤
- 資源分配(CPU時間、內存等)
Linux 的主要好處
關于各種操作系統作為 Web 服務器基礎的優越性存在許多爭論。但是,不可否認的是Linux 在這種情況下帶來的優勢。讓我們在這里考慮其中的一些:
成本
早些時候,我提到 Linux 是作為免費軟件引入的。今天,即使在它發布近 30 年后,Linux 仍然可以免費使用,甚至用于操作 Web 服務器。事實上,盡管它已經演變成多種形式,但市場上的 Linux 付費發行版本卻很少。
正因為如此,在網絡托管方面, Linux 是一個極具成本效益的選擇。除去操作系統本身的成本后,剩下的就是您為服務器管理支付的費用。雖然 Linux 服務器管理員可能不便宜,但 Windows 服務器管理員也不便宜。
另一方面,Linux對服務器硬件的要求也較低。已知有一些 Linux 配置可以運行十多年而無需進行重大的硬件升級。相比之下,Windows 一直是資源匱乏的,并且隨著更多可用資源的出現,它通常如何增加胃口的笑話比比皆是。這在技術上可能不正確,但也不是完全沒有發現。總體而言,為 Web 服務器運行 Linux在初期和長期運營方面的資本密集度較低。
靈活性
由于其構建的設計理念,Linux 為網絡托管管理員提供了前所未有的靈活性。它的高度適應性意味著它能夠將自己塑造成幾乎任何可以想象的環境——如果還沒有為此創建發行版的話。
Linux 中的構建塊概念使它在這方面如此強大。Linux 由幾個不同的區域組成,它們作為一個整體協同工作。作為一個整體,Linux 由以下部分組成:
- 內核——這是Linux 最里面的圣地,處理核心指令。內核將指令傳遞到處理器、內存和其他設備等關鍵區域。
- 引導加載程序——只負責一項任務,引導加載程序管理運行 Linux 的設備如何啟動。即使在引導加載程序的選擇上,Linux 也為用戶提供了靈活性。各種引導加載程序具有不同的特性,例如提高引導速度或處理多個操作系統的能力。
- 守護進程——Windows稱之為進程,Linux 稱之為惡魔。它們本質上是一樣的,只是 Linux 允許用戶在任何給定時間(甚至在系統啟動時)更好地控制要運行的守護進程。
- Shell——非常類似于Windows 試圖假裝不存在的 DOS 命令行,Shell 允許 Linux 用戶向系統輸入直接命令。
- 桌面環境——這是 Linux 的“漂亮”部分,可以幫助技術較少的用戶以更方便的方式工作。與將其集成為操作系統一部分的 Windows 不同,Linux 桌面環境被視為可以替換的主題。
- 包管理器和包——這些是GUI 友好的選項,允許用戶管理和安裝應用程序。除了應用程序之外,包管理器還處理依賴關系——例如,應用程序 A 是否需要應用程序 B 才能工作?
所有這些項目共同構成一個完整的 Linux 發行版。這就是 Linux 的靈活性真正來源的一部分。這是使其成為高度集中的網絡托管平臺解決方案理想配置的部分原因。
安全
任何服務器——無論是基于 Linux 還是基于 Windows 的,都只能像配置的那樣安全。值得慶幸的是,在這方面,Linux 提供了大量可供您使用的選項,可以將其強化到極致。同樣,這又回到了 Linux 的設計方式。
但是,為了很好地處理這個問題,您需要有足夠知識的管理員來幫助您保護它。構建 Linux 安全性的深度伴隨著用戶能夠處理它的警告——考慮到它的詳細程度,這可能非常耗時。
例如,即使是像通信這樣簡單的事情也可能依賴于許多安全元素,例如安全外殼、安全復制或安全文件傳輸協議。像這樣的元素支配著關于所有通信的一切,例如文件如何從 A 移動到 B。
Linux 賦予其用戶僅啟用所需服務的能力也有助于減少其潛在漏洞。每個服務、應用程序或開放端口都是攻擊者可以用來滲透或以其他方式攻擊服務器的潛在弱點。如果您將 Linux 關閉得足夠緊,那么任何攻擊都極不可能成功。所有這些都與大多數 Web 服務器(包括 Windows 上的服務器)的常規防御措施相結合,例如惡意軟件掃描和檢測。
可靠性
過去,由于其堅如磐石的性能和安全的設計,Linux 被吹捧為比 Windows 更可靠。然而,隨著 Linux 服務器的普及,這一差距縮小了。今天,Linux 再次被視為在可靠性方面具有優勢,滲透成功率較低。
對于任何運行 Windows 的人來說,一個主要的挫折肯定是系統需要頻繁重啟。即使資源處理得當,即使是單個應用程序更新也可能需要重新啟動整個設備。
如果您在任何類型的VPS 環境中運行,很可能您考慮的部分因素是可靠性。對于那些運行電子商務網站或類似網站的人來說,正常運行時間應該是影響您的底線和聲譽的重要因素。您根本不想在客戶嘗試支付購買費用時重新啟動系統。
為您的 VPS 環境選擇 Linux可以幫助您防止系統不穩定導致頻繁重啟。這反過來又提高了您網站的聲譽,并幫助您最終降低運營和管理成本。
簡單
從表面上看,今天的 Linux 似乎與 Windows 非常相似,具有易于使用的 GUI 和流暢的設置過程。然而,賦予 Linux 真正優勢的簡單性又回到了它的設計方式。
有這么多可用的 Linux 發行版,每個人都能找到適合自己的東西。這不僅適用于操作系統的功能,甚至適用于管理。一些Linux 發行版比其他發行版更容易處理和部署。對于那些服務器管理技能較低的人來說,這使得 Linux 仍然是一個可行的使用平臺。
尋找合適的 Linux VPS 主機
到目前為止,我們已經以相當籠統的方式在 Web 托管環境中介紹了 Linux。但是,即使在網絡主機之間,彼此之間也可能存在巨大差異。雖然很難將它們全部進行比較,但在 Linux VPS 托管方面的優勢比您想象的要大得多。
除了必須提供的卓越硬件和技術專長之外,還有其他關鍵差異使其成為更好的選擇。其中最主要的是SPanel 的可用性。SPanel 由開發,旨在為用戶提供控制 Web 托管環境的可行選項。它被構建為高度兼容,并允許快速輕松地從其他來源直接端口。
除此之外,還提供了另外兩個明顯的優勢:
- 盾牌
- SWordPress 管理器
前者為用戶提供實時威脅檢測監控,而 Latte 可以更輕松地管理WordPress 部署。這些優勢是所獨有的,并且帶來的好處遠遠超出了競爭對手在類似價位所能提供的優勢。
結論
老實說,作為 Web 服務器選擇的操作系統,Linux 和 Windows 之間的真正區別并不在于功能上的差異。許多用戶對 Linux 的恐懼與他們對未知事物的恐懼相似。然而,今天的 Linux比想象中的用戶友好得多,同時提供了與以往相同的核心優勢。在VPS 托管方面,Linux 是一個更好的選擇,因為用戶獲得的不僅僅是操作系統本身的好處。